What to Do If You’re Sued: Step-by-Step Guide

Getting sued can be one of the most overwhelming experiences of your life. Whether you're facing a lawsuit for a business dispute, personal injury claim, or any other legal matter, the pressure can feel suffocating. But don't panic there are clear steps you can take to navigate the situation effectively and protect your rights.

In this comprehensive guide, we’ll walk you through exactly what to do if you’re sued. From understanding the legal process to taking action, we’ll cover everything you need to know to manage the situation calmly and confidently.

Step 1: Stay Calm and Review the Lawsuit

The first and most important step is to stay calm. It’s natural to feel anxious or even angry when you first receive a lawsuit, but reacting impulsively will only harm your case. Take a deep breath and review the lawsuit thoroughly.

Here’s what you should look for:

  • The complaint: This document outlines the plaintiff’s allegations against you. Pay close attention to the specific accusations and the relief or damages they are seeking.
  • The summons: This is the official notification that you’re being sued. It will include the court's details, the deadline for your response, and other essential information.

At this stage, it’s vital not to ignore the lawsuit. Failing to respond can result in a default judgment against you.

Why You Should Never Ignore a Lawsuit

Ignoring a lawsuit is one of the worst mistakes you can make. If you don’t respond to the complaint within the time frame outlined in the summons, the court may automatically rule in favor of the plaintiff, even if their claims are unfounded.

Step 2: Consult with an Attorney

Once you've reviewed the lawsuit, your next step should be to seek legal advice. Consulting an experienced attorney is essential to ensure you understand your rights and how to proceed.

Here’s how an attorney can help:

  • Evaluate the lawsuit: An attorney can assess the strength of the case against you and help you understand the legal implications of the claims.
  • Help you respond: In most cases, you’ll need to file a formal response (called an "answer") to the lawsuit. An attorney can help you draft this response, ensuring you don’t miss any critical details.
  • Negotiate settlements: If applicable, an attorney can negotiate with the plaintiff’s lawyer on your behalf, potentially resolving the dispute outside of court.

Why Hiring the Right Lawyer Matters

Choosing the right lawyer can make all the difference. It’s crucial to select someone who specializes in the area relevant to your case, whether that’s business law, personal injury, or contract disputes. A lawyer with experience in your specific type of lawsuit will be able to provide you with the best strategy and advice.

Step 3: Respond to the Lawsuit

After seeking legal counsel, your next step will be to respond to the lawsuit. In most cases, you’ll be required to submit a formal response within a certain time period, often 20 to 30 days after receiving the complaint.

Your response will generally include:

  • An answer: This is your formal reply to the allegations in the complaint. You’ll either admit, deny, or claim insufficient knowledge about each accusation.
  • Counterclaims: If you believe the plaintiff has wronged you as well, you can file counterclaims to seek damages from them.
  • Motions: In some cases, you may file motions to dismiss the case or request certain rulings from the court.

Key to a Strong Response

Timeliness and accuracy are crucial when responding to a lawsuit. Failing to respond promptly can result in a default judgment against you, and inaccuracies in your response could negatively impact your case. Be sure to work closely with your attorney to ensure your response is thorough and accurate.

Step 4: Consider Settlement or Mediation

Not all lawsuits need to go to trial. Many legal disputes are settled out of court through negotiation or alternative dispute resolution methods, such as mediation.

Here’s what settlement and mediation entail:

  • Settlement: This involves negotiating with the other party to agree on a financial sum or other terms to resolve the dispute without going to trial.
  • Mediation: Mediation is a process where a neutral third party helps facilitate negotiations between you and the plaintiff. While the mediator doesn’t make a ruling, they guide both parties toward finding a mutually acceptable solution.

Benefits of Settlement or Mediation

Settling or mediating can save both parties significant time and money compared to a lengthy trial. It also gives you more control over the outcome. Additionally, settlements are typically confidential, meaning the details won’t become public record.

Step 5: Prepare for Trial (If Necessary)

If a settlement or mediation isn’t possible and the case proceeds to trial, you’ll need to prepare for the legal process ahead. The trial process can be complex, so it’s critical to rely on your attorney’s expertise.

Here’s what to expect during trial preparation:

  • Discovery: Both sides exchange information and evidence that will be used during the trial. This may include witness testimony, documents, or other evidence.
  • Pretrial motions: Your attorney may file motions to exclude certain evidence, dismiss the case, or request other rulings before the trial starts.
  • Trial: If the case goes to trial, both parties will present their arguments and evidence before a judge (and sometimes a jury). Afterward, the judge will issue a ruling.

Trial Tips

While most cases settle before trial, it’s important to be prepared. Work closely with your lawyer to ensure you understand the process, know the key evidence, and are ready to present your case effectively.

Step 6: Appeal the Judgment (If Necessary)

If the court rules against you, you may have the option to appeal the decision. Appealing a judgment involves asking a higher court to review the case and potentially overturn the decision.

The appeal process can be lengthy and expensive, so it's crucial to consult with your attorney about whether it makes sense in your situation.

What to Know About the Appeal Process

Appealing a court decision doesn’t mean the process starts over it’s simply a review of the legal aspects of the case. You’ll need to present strong legal grounds for why the lower court’s decision was incorrect. Your lawyer will help you evaluate whether an appeal is worth pursuing.

Step 7: Learn from the Experience and Take Preventative Measures

After the lawsuit is resolved, take time to reflect on the experience. Lawsuits can be an eye-opener, and you may learn valuable lessons that will help you avoid future legal issues.

Consider the following:

  • Review contracts and policies: If your lawsuit was related to a business contract, review your agreements and business practices. Make sure your contracts are clear and protect your interests.
  • Implement safeguards: If the lawsuit was related to personal injury or accidents, take steps to improve safety in your workplace or daily life to reduce the likelihood of future incidents.

Preventive Legal Steps

One of the best ways to avoid future lawsuits is to proactively protect yourself. Regularly consult with a lawyer to ensure your business and personal activities comply with the law. Also, consider obtaining liability insurance to cover unexpected legal expenses.

FAQs

1. How much does it cost to hire a lawyer for a lawsuit? Legal fees can vary widely depending on the complexity of the case and the attorney’s rates. Some lawyers work on a contingency basis, while others charge hourly rates. Be sure to discuss fees upfront before hiring a lawyer.

2. What happens if I lose the lawsuit? If you lose, the court may require you to pay damages, legal fees, or other penalties. However, if you believe the decision is unjust, you may have the option to appeal.

3. Can I represent myself in a lawsuit? While it’s possible to represent yourself, known as “pro se” representation, it’s generally not advisable for complex legal issues. Having a skilled attorney can significantly improve your chances of success.

4. What is the statute of limitations for lawsuits? The statute of limitations for filing a lawsuit varies by state and the type of case. It’s important to act quickly once you’re aware of a potential legal issue to avoid missing crucial deadlines.
